My how the tables have turned. Boise State was en route to taking a 31-0 lead in the second half when a failed Statue of Liberty play turned into six points for Oregon. Shortly afterward, on Boise State’s next drive, Brett Rypien threw his second interception of the day to Tyree Robinson, who took it 100 yards to the house.

Suddenly, a seemingly one-sided blowout was a competitive game heading into halftime. This score gave Oregon even more life, down by the score of 24-14 heading into the third quarter.
